Authentification Windows / application Web

En savoir plus

Une fois la partie client paramétrée, passons côté serveur. Ce dernier doit pouvoir traiter les données transmises par le navigateur, et vérifier l'identité de l'utilisateur.

 

Ici, nous allons ouvrir une session sur le Domaine Windows en installant le module d'authentification NTLM d'Apache 2 :

 

 apt-get install libapache2-authenntlm-perl

 

Configurer l'authentification NTML

 

Ceci fait, vous pouvez configurer l'authentification NTML dans le VirtualHost de votre site, ou dans un fichier .htaccess si la directive AllowOverride vous le permet :

 

PerlAuthenHandler Apache2::AuthenNTLM
AuthType ntlm,basic AuthName "Merci de vous authentifier"
require valid-user
PerlAddVar ntdomain "NETBIOS_DOMAIN_NAME DOMAIN_
CONTROLER_HOSTNAME"
PerlSetVar defaultdomain NETBIOS_DOMAIN_NAME
PerlSetVar splitdomainprefix 1

 

Autour du même sujet
JDN Développeur Haut de page
A VOIR EGALEMENT